Pull Request Overview

This PR refactors the server initialization and directory creation logic to simplify the code and centralize directory creation into a single utility. Key changes include:

  • Removal of the CheckDirectory function from services/utils.go and introduction of CreateDirectory in cli/cmd/utils.go.
  • Adjustments to MoLingConfig structure and updates to directory creation logic in CLI commands (root.go, perrun.go, moling_test.go) and server initialization in moling.go.

Reviewed Changes

Copilot reviewed 7 out of 9 changed files in this pull request and generated 1 comment.

Show a summary per file
File Description
services/utils.go Removed CheckDirectory in favor of a more central directory creation logic.
services/config.go Updated MoLingConfig, adding ListenAddr and modifying BasePath comments.
cli/cmd/utils.go Introduced CreateDirectory to handle directory creation.
cli/cmd/root.go Revised pre-run logic to use the new CreateDirectory and set BasePath using the current user.
cli/cmd/perrun.go Renamed and updated pre-run function for directory creation.
cli/cmd/moling.go Updated NewMoLingServer to remove the explicit listenAddr parameter.
cli/cmd/moling_test.go Updated tests to match changes in directory creation and server initialization.

The base_path flag is documented as display-only, yet using a persistent flag allows its value to be overridden. Consider marking the flag as hidden or removing it to enforce read-only behavior.

Suggested change
rootCmd.PersistentFlags().StringVar(&mlConfig.BasePath, "base_path", mlConfig.BasePath, "MoLing Base Data Path, automatically set by the system, cannot be changed, display only.")
rootCmd.PersistentFlags().StringVar(&mlConfig.BasePath, "base_path", mlConfig.BasePath, "MoLing Base Data Path, automatically set by the system, cannot be changed, display only.")
rootCmd.PersistentFlags().MarkHidden("base_path")
